edward850 wrote:You can't solve an impossible idea with another. You can only have one map active at a time, and thus would not be free roaming.
Well, it would be free roaming in the sense that the 3D Zelda games are free roaming. They're a bunch of different locations connected to each other, which the hub system in Doom could allow you to do. You could probably even fake a more massive map with sky-boxes all around to appear as though it's extending into the far distance and using a lot of hubs in all directions that send you to as you cross a line. Obviously, it wouldn't actually be free roaming in the sense that it's all there simultaneously but you would still be able to freely roam the world?
